Index of /.next/cache/images/NSWxXzQcIRc3y56BE1mRTzwrgezRpYJmMm8qDTryo8E
Parent Directory
60.1753617504765.Hkgk8TpQUuWqmyDBCLU7o5uOFRBp2bxFXbAhTCn8Iv8.Vy8iNzgwLTE5M2JlODIwYzE1Ig.webp